Forming part of Crown Group’s masterplanned precinct, Waterfall by Crown Group delivers four towers ranging from seven to 20-storeys in Sydney’s Waterloo.

Inspired by the lush, tropical landscapes of Indonesia, Waterfall by Crown Group is a ground-breaking development that features 331 studio, one, two and three-bedroom apartments, plus two-storey penthouses

Designed by SJB Architects, the development delivers the best in urban resort-style living with a tranquil internal lagoon, lush rooftop escape, tropical bamboo walk, and a 22 metre high cascading waterfall.

The development also includes a rooftop infinity pool, a cantilevered gym, a function room, a music room, retail outlets and a rooftop lounge with panoramic views of Sydney CBD.

1. Connected community

Waterloo connects you with the vibrant local culture as well as Sydney’s enormous celebrations.

The gentrified industrial area boasts a collection of converted warehouses and modern apartments, with lively old-school pubs, hip bars and award-winning eateries.

Boasting an 88 per cent walkability score, life in Waterloo means a car is optional, with employment hubs, shops, restaurants and transport all a short walk away.

Set amongst a multicultural neighbourhood, residents at Waterfall by Crown Group can come to know their neighbours through shared experiences and public spaces such as the upcoming Lachlan Precinct and Dyuralya Square.

2. Green spaces

Waterloo combines the ideal inner-city lifestyle with Sydney’s largest urban green space.

Centennial Parklands provides a great setting for fitness and fresh air, while five quality golf courses in the area, both public and private, make for the ideal weekend plans.

A range of sports centres and swimming pools are also nearby, as well as Moore Park and Coogee Beach further east.

3. Never far from anything

Residents of Waterfall by Crown Group are never more than half an hour from any important destination while in Waterloo.

Green Square Station provides strong connections to all major attractions sitting just five kilometres from the CBD, three kilometres from UNSW and five kilometres from Sydney International Airport.

The area is well connected, with a number of bus services stopping along O’Dea Avenue including the 302, 303, 348 and M20, providing connections to central Sydney, southern Sydney and Bondi Junction.

Waterloo will soon be even more connected, with the Sydney Metro, set for delivery in 2024, anticipated to connect the suburb to Central Station in just two minutes.

6. Family living

“A short commute from Waterloo means more time that you can spend with loved ones, leading to an ideal work-life balance”, the project marketing points out.

Waterloo delivers a number of family-friendly amenities, including nearby parklands and educational institutions.

The abundance of leading education options in the area makes it easy for any parent, with nearby schools including Gardeners Road Public School, Sydney Girls High School and Sydney Boys High School.

University students have three world-class universities close by, the University of New South Wales, University of Sydney and University of Technology Sydney.
